What I am really excited and want to chat about is joining a group on Facebook, called the Reptile Rescuers of the United States. Its a new nation wide rescue group that rescues mostly Bearded Dragons but also any other reptile we know how to care for properly. If you don't count Lincoln (he had potential to be a rescue) I took in my first rescue a few weeks ago. She lived in a garage with no UVB or heat lighting, completely emancipated, showing signs of a metabolic bone disorder, she stunk from dirty substrate (bedding), she probably was on the fence teetering towards death. She has made a complete 180 and is having a happy life eating how ever much food she wants and basking happily, and gaining weight daily.
I know it is going to be hard but I am going to re-home her when I feel like she is doing the best she can. I think, I will keep her around for another two months, and then put her up for adoption. I know she will be an awesome spunky pet for her new loving owner.

We have officially had Lincoln, formally known as Hagrid, for 1 week and 4 days. It seems like he is doing good he totally attacks his veggies and loves his crickets. He still has stress marks on his belly but that could have to do with his home being too small.
The people we got Lincoln from seemed to care about their pets but they fell short of good information. If you look at a previous post his tank had crushed walnut shells (big no no), his substrate was dirty, he is in a tank too small. We are trying to spoil him, or at least I am. He is still in the smaller tank but Nathaniel cut slate tile and we made a small dig area with safer substrate, his tank is cleaned daily. Fresh veggies everyday and all the crickets he can eat. There are some other worms I want to buy him and after we move I am thinking about starting a dubia roach colony. They are supposed to be awesome food for beardies and they breed easily. I am still freaked out by bugs but apparently they don't jump they can't climb and don't stink like crickets. Sounds good too me. Nathaniel is talking about building him a custom vivarium after we move. I am excited about that project. Lincoln = Spoiled rotten.
I have a tip: Don't look on craig's list at the animals people are trying to trade, sell, or give away. It is sad story. The poor animals (bearded dragons in my case) look so sad. In dirty conditions not the right tempatures/UVB lighting. It's the pet stores fault. They tell people they are soooo easy to take care of they don't need to eat all that much ect. and people believe them without doing their own research. Do your research people!!!!
